4. Fee Structure and Transparency

Colorado Springs divorce attorneys typically charge in one of these ways:

  • Hourly rates: Usually $200-$500 per hour, plus retainer
  • Flat fees: Common for uncontested divorces ($2,000-$10,000)
  • Retainers: Upfront fees ranging from $3,000-$15,000

Important: Ensure you understand exactly what's included and get fee agreements in writing.

Colorado Springs Divorce Lawyer Costs: What to Expect

Understanding the cost of hiring a divorce lawyer in Colorado Springs helps you budget appropriately. Here are typical cost ranges:

Service Type Cost Range in Colorado Springs
Initial Consultation Free - $500
Uncontested Divorce $2,000 - $8,000
Contested Divorce $10,000 - $50,000+
Hourly Rate $200 - $500/hour
Retainer Fee $3,000 - $15,000

What affects cost in Colorado Springs: Case complexity, conflict level, attorney experience, and geographic location within Colorado Springs.

Red Flags When Choosing Colorado Springs Divorce Attorneys

Be cautious of Colorado Springs lawyers who:

  • Guarantee specific outcomes - Ethical attorneys cannot guarantee results
  • Make you feel rushed or dismissed
  • Lack clear communication about fees
  • Have disciplinary actions on their record
  • Don't practice regularly in Colorado Springs courts

Always verify an attorney's standing with the Colorado State Bar Association before hiring.

Frequently Asked Questions About Colorado Springs Divorce Lawyers

How much does a divorce lawyer cost in Colorado Springs?

Answer: Divorce lawyer fees in Colorado Springs typically range from $200-$500 per hour, with total costs between $5,000-$30,000 depending on case complexity. Many Colorado Springs attorneys offer free initial consultations.

How long does divorce take in Colorado Springs?

Answer: Uncontested divorces in Colorado Springs can be finalized in 3-6 months, while contested cases typically take 12-24 months. Factors affecting timeline include children, asset complexity, and court availability.

Do I need a lawyer for an uncontested divorce in Colorado Springs?

Answer: While self-representation is allowed, consulting with a Colorado Springs divorce lawyer is highly recommended even for amicable splits to ensure your rights are protected.
